Commercial Slab Construction in Cary, NC

Commercial slab construction services involve the preparation and pouring of concrete slabs that serve as the foundation for various types of commercial buildings, such as warehouses, retail stores, office spaces, and industrial facilities. These projects typically require careful site assessment, precise measurement, and proper reinforcement to ensure the durability and stability of the structure. Property owners interested in this service should understand the importance of site conditions, load requirements, and the intended use of the building, as these factors influence the design and specifications of the slab.

Before requesting commercial slab construction, property owners often seek information about the scope of work, including the size and thickness of the slab, as well as any additional features like reinforcement, insulation, or drainage provisions. It’s also helpful to clarify the timeline and any permits or regulations that may apply to the project. Proper planning and understanding of these elements can help ensure the foundation meets the specific needs of the property and supports the long-term performance of the building.

Commercial Slab Construction Questions

What types of projects require a concrete slab? Concrete slabs are commonly used for garages, driveways, patios, and foundation bases for buildings.

How thick should a commercial slab be? The thickness depends on the intended use and load requirements, often ranging from 4 to 8 inches.

What factors influence the durability of a concrete slab? Proper site preparation, quality materials, and appropriate curing practices contribute to a durable slab.

Is reinforcement necessary for a concrete slab? Reinforcement, such as rebar or wire mesh, is typically used to improve strength and control cracking in the slab.
